Table 3.

Extracts of plants with anti-PCa activities.

Plant name and plant part Extract name Mechanism of action In vitro In vivo References
Leaves of Polyalthia longifolia Methanolic extract (1) Enhanced G1/S phase arrest, intrinsic apoptosis (Caspase3, -9), and ER stress (upregulated GRP78, ATF4, and IRE1α levels). XBP1, Calnexin, CDK4, -6, Cyclin A2, and Cyclin D1 were downregulated; reduced tumor overload in nude mice. PC3, DU145, C4-2, PC3M-LUC-C6 PC3M-LUC-C6 cell xenograft Afolabi et al. (2019)
The root of Taraxacum officinale and Cymbopogon citratus Aqueous extract of Taraxacum (Dandelion) (DRE) and Cymbopogon (lemongrass) ethanolic extract (LGE) (2) Induced oxidative stress, and apoptosis via caspase cascade; reduced tumor overload alone and in synergy with taxol and mitoxantrone. PC3, DU145 DU145, PC3 xenograft Nguyen (2019)
The seed extract of Litchi chinensis n-butyl alcohol extract (3) Induced mitochondrial-dependent apoptosis, G1/S phase arrest by blocking Akt signaling; Inhibited cell migration, invasion, and EMT through downregulation of AKT/GSK-3β signaling, Vimentin, and Snail while upregulating E-cadherin and β-catenin; ameliorated tumor overload in nude mice without toxicity to normal cells. PC3, DU145, RM1, and C4–2B PC3 xenograft Guo et al. (2017)
Whole plant extract of Wedelia chinensis Ethanolic extract (rich in flavonoids) (4) Blocked the AR, HER2/3, and Akt signaling networks and increased the therapeutic efficacy of androgen ablation in PCa as well as in an in vivo adapted castration-resistant PCa (CRPC) model. PC-3, DU145, 22Rv1, and LNCaP LNCaP, 22Rv1 xenograft Tsai et al. (2017b)
Leaves of Maytenus royleanus Methanolic extract (5) Potentiated caspase-mediated apoptosis, G2 arrest, and downregulation of cyclin/cdk networks; suppressed AR/PSA signaling ex vivo as well as in vivo; reduced tumor growth. C4-2 and CWR22Rν1 CWR22Rν1 xenograft Shabbir et al. (2015)
Vegetative material of Sutherlandia frutescens Methanolic extract (6) Inhibited cellular growth via modulating Gli/Hh signaling; blocked the formation of poorly differentiated carcinoma in prostates of TRAMP mice. PC3, LNCaP, TRAMP-C2 Male B6FVB-F1 TRAMP mice Lin et al. (2016)
Roots of Kalanchoe gastonis-bonnieri (BIRM) Liquid extract (7) Induced caspase 8 mediated apoptosis; degraded AR through the proteasome pathway; inhibited p-Akt and in vivo tumor growth. DU145, LNCaP, PC-3ML PC-3ML grafted in FOXN1 inbred athymic mice Shamaladevi et al. (2016)
Acanthopanax trifoliatus Extract rich in triterpenoids (8) Potentiated cell death by apoptosis by suppressing NF-κB and STAT-3 in vitro and in vivo. PC3 PC3 xenograft Li et al. (2015)
Leaves of Hibiscus sabdariffa Polyphenol rich aqueous extract (9) Induced cell death; blocked cell invasion via down-regulation of Akt/NF-κB/MMP-9 pathway in vitro and in vivo. LNCaP LNCaP xenograft Chiu et al. (2015)
Roots of Eurycoma longifolia Quassinoids rich containing methanolic extract (10) Induced apoptosis; inhibited cell cycle arrest (G0/G1 and G2/M); modulated cyclin/cdk levels; blocked AR translocation to the nucleus and thereby PSA level; suppressed tumor growth in vivo. LNCaP, PC-3, RWPE-1, WRL 68 LNCaP xenograft Tong et al. (2015)
Leaves and roots of Arum Palaestinum Aqueous extract (11) Inhibited PCa spheroid formation and tumor overload in vivo. 22Rv1 PC3-MM2 grafted nu/nu mice Cole et al. (2015)
Knots of Pinus sylvestris Lignan and stilbenoid rich ethanol-water extract (12) Induced apoptotic death in vivo via enhancing TRAIL pathway at well-tolerated doses to the normal cells. PC3M-luc2 PC3M-luc2 grafted Foxn1nu nude mice Yatkin et al. (2014)
Leaves of Azadirachta indica Supercritical CO2 extract of leaves (13) Inhibited dihydrotestosterone-induced androgen receptor and PSA levels; blocked Integrin b1, Calreticulin, and Focal adhesion kinase activation; ameliorated tumor growth and enhanced AKR1C2 level in vivo. LNCaP-luc2, PC3 LNCaP-luc2 xenograft Wu et al. (2014)
Leaves of Piper betel Methanolic extract (14) Induced apoptosis in cells in vitro and in vivo tumor model. PC3, DU145, 22Rv1,RWPE-1, PC3-luc cells PC3-luc xenograft Paranjpe et al. (2013)
Leaves of Ipomoea batatus Polyphenol (Quinic acid (QA), caffeic acid, its ester clonogenic acid, and isochlorogenic acids, 4, 5-di-CQA, 3,5-di-CQA, and 3,4-di-CQA) rich methanolic extract (15) Inhibited growth, proliferation of the cell, and progression of tumor xenograft. PC3, PC3-luc cells PC3-luc xenograft Gundala et al. (2013)
Whole Zingiber officinale Methanolic extract (16) Induced cell cycle arrest and mitochondria-dependent apoptosis in vitro; reduced tumor burden and induced apoptosis in vivo. PrEC, LNCaP, C4-2, C4–2B, DU145 and PC3 PC3 xenograft Karna et al. (2012)
Leaves of Hibiscus sabdariffa Aqueous extract (17) Induced apoptosis by intrinsic and extrinsic pathways in androgen-dependent PCa cells; reduced tumor burden in vivo. Human CaP, LNCaP, PC3 and DU145 LNCaP xenograft Lin et al. (2012)
Leaves of Ipomoea batatus Polyphenol rich methanolic extract (18) Induced cell cycle arrests, and mitochondria-dependent apoptosis in vitro; reduced tumor burden via apoptotic death in tumor cells. LNCaP, DU145, PC3, C4-2, C4–2B, PC3-luc PC3-luc xenograft Karna et al. (2011)
Leaves of Camellia ptilophylla Aqueous extract (19) Induced cell cycle arrest and caspase-mediated apoptosis; inhibited nuclear translocation and phosphorylation of NF-κB, and activation of IKKα, while inhibition of phosphorylation and degradation of IκBα and regressed tumor growth in vivo. PC3 PC3 xenograft Peng et al. (2010)
Aerial parts of Saussurea involucrata Different solvent extracts (20) Ethyl acetate fraction blocked the proliferation of PCa cells, caused G1 arrest, modulated cell cycle markers, and induced mitochondria-dependent apoptosis; lowered the phosphorylation of EGFR, activation of Akt and STAT3 activity in vitro, and tumor growth in vivo. PC3 and LNCaP PC3 grafted BALB/c nude mice Way et al. (2010)
Rhizome of Bergenia ligulata Polyphenol rich ethyl acetate fraction (21) Induced death of PC3 cells ex vivo and in vivo by oxidative stress-mediated by overactivation of MAO-A PC3 PC3 grafted SCID mice Ghosh (2021)

Abbreviations used in the table: ATF4, activating transcription factor; IRE1α, serine/threonine-protein kinase/endoribonuclease inositol-requiring enzyme 1 α; XBP1, X-Box binding protein 1; TRAIL, TNF-related apoptosis-inducing ligand; GRP78, glucose regulated protein 78; ER stress, endoplasmic reticulum stress; p-GSK3β, phospho-glycogen synthase kinase 3 beta; STAT3, signal transducer and activator of transcription 3; HER2/3, human epidermal growth factor receptor 2/3; AKR1C2, aldo-keto reductase family 1 member C2; IKKα, inhibitory κβ kinase α; IKBα, nuclear factor of kappa light polypeptide gene enhancer in B-cells inhibitor, ​alpha; EGFR, epidermal growth factor receptor.
